Patent number: 11925177Abstract: A continuously variable nozzle system includes a nozzle body (5) with an inlet and an outlet. A conduit is defined between the inlet and the outlet by a series connection of components which includes a flow meter (10). The flow meter (10) has a chamber (83) with internal helical splines (82) that are configured to interact with a spray liquid passing through the chamber (83) and create a cyclone-like effect. A sphere (52) is located inside the chamber (83) for free movement along a circular path (106). A sensor is located outside of the chamber (83) and configured to detect motion of the sphere (52) and generate an output (9) signal in response to detected motion.Type: GrantFiled: April 9, 2019Date of Patent: March 12, 2024Assignee: Intelligent Agricultural Solutions LLCInventors: Marshall T. Publication number: 20220348390Abstract: A screw bunch includes a plurality of screws grouped together in a bunch with the enlarged head end of each screw toward a first end of the bunch and the pointed tip end of each screw toward a second end of the bunch. The screws are held together in the bunch by a band structure that extends around the bunch and that engages with the shanks of a multiplicity of the screws that are located along a perimeter of the bunch. The enlarged head ends of the screws are axially staggered. The band structure may be formed by a shrink wrap plastic band that can be separated from the bunch manually to enable individual retrieval of screws from the bunch for use. A method and machinery for production of the screw bunch is also provided.Type: ApplicationFiled: July 12, 2022Publication date: November 3, 2022Inventors: Michael J. SCHMIDT, Byron K. Patent number: 11433927Abstract: The sideframe and bolster of a railway car truck are constructed such that basic overall sideframe and bolster appearance is maintained, but the actual material it is constructed of is changed. The material used is changed from cast steel to an austempered metal, such as, cast austempered ductile iron; whereas cast iron has a density, 0.26 lbs/in{circumflex over (?)}3, which is approximately 8% less than steel, 0.283 lbs/in{circumflex over (?)}3. This immediately allows for a reduction in weight. A second benefit is that iron is easier to pour than steel and actually increases in volume, slightly, as metal cools compared to steel which shrinks. Efficient use of materials is improved, meaning less metal is used to make the same final shape, as a way of reducing the sideframe and bolster weight. Both factures combined allow for a lighter weight railway car truck, sideframe and bolster, while utilizing standard designs.Type: GrantFiled: April 8, 2019Date of Patent: September 6, 2022Assignee: Pennsy CorporationInventors: Manuel Tavares, Aaron Stern, Michael J.
